Sebastien React is a founder and contractor with 14 years of hands-on experience focused exclusively on React and React Native since 2013, helping teams iterate faster through audits, architecture, coaching, and migrations. He leads Facebook's Docusaurus open-source project and publishes the popular ThisWeekInReact.com newsletter, combining community stewardship with practical engineering. A prolific open-source contributor, he has improved high-profile repos like Gatsby and React Native docs and earned over 50,000 StackOverflow points, signaling deep community trust. He prefers short, high-impact engagements across multiple companies rather than full-time implementation, ensuring knowledge transfer and no vendor lock-in. Based in Paris, he pairs startup CTO experience with consultancy work for major clients and excels at bootstrapping projects, robust tooling, and ambitious R&D. An interesting detail: his workflow intentionally limits scope to React to maintain deep specialization and speed of delivery.
